WebBaby (singular) becomes babies (plural) Nouns that end in a sibilant (s, x, z, ch, sh) pluralize by adding an -es. Church (singular) becomes churches (plural) Nouns that end in an -is are replaced by -es in the plural. For the majority of words ending in S, you just add an -es to the end. “Walrus” becomes “walruses,” “bus” becomes “buses,” “class” becomes “classes.” Not too bad. But there are some words that, instead of just getting an additional -es, get a different ending altogether. WebThe possessive 's always comes after a noun. When something belongs to more than one person and we give a list of names, we put 's on the last name. With regular plural nouns we use ' not 's. They're my parents' friends. They're my parent's friends. With irregular plural nouns we use 's. They're my children's bicycles.
